Paromomycin (Aminosidine) is an orally active broad-spectrum aminoglycoside aminocyclitol. Paromomycin is produced by Streptomyces riomosus var. Paromomycinus. Paromomycin binding induces local conformational changes in the 16S rRNA A-site. Paromomycin exhibits inhibitory activity against C. parvum. Paromomycin can be used in research related to leishmaniasis, amoebiasis and cryptosporidiosis.

Animal Model:C57BL/6N (female, 6 weeks old, 14-16 g, immunosuppressed with dexamethasone phosphate, infected with Cryptosporidium parvum)[3]
-
Dosage:0.25 g/kg/day; 0.5 g/kg/day; 1 g/kg/day; 2 g/kg/day
-
Administration:p.o.; once daily; 10 consecutive days
-
Result:Significantly reduced fecal oocyst shedding (P < 0.01) at 1 g/kg/day and 2 g/kg/day, with no rebound after initial reduction.
Significantly lowered parasite colonization in ilea (0.02 ± 0.02 C.
parvum/epithelial cell at 1 g/kg/day; 0 C.
parvum/epithelial cell at 2 g/kg/day) and terminal ilea (0.15 ± 0.08 C.
parvum/epithelial cell at 1 g/kg/day; 0.03 ± 0.03 C.
parvum/epithelial cell at 2 g/kg/day) compared to placebo controls (P < 0.05).
Increased villus-to-crypt (V/C) ratios in ilea (1.99 ± 0.08 at 1 g/kg/day; 1.98 ± 0.02 at 2 g/kg/day) and terminal ilea (1.81 ± 0.11 at 1 g/kg/day; 1.91 ± 0.07 at 2 g/kg/day) compared to placebo controls (P < 0.05), indicating reduced villus atrophy.
Reduced oocyst shedding within 24 hours at 0.25 g/kg/day and 0.5 g/kg/day, but rebound occurred starting on day 14 post-infection with shedding exceeding pretreatment levels.
Showed no significant therapeutic benefit for parasite colonization or villus atrophy relative to placebo controls at 0.25 g/kg/day and 0.5 g/kg/day.
